Chanel Watch Product Management Intern
Chanel, a prestigious name in luxury fashion, is renowned for its commitment to creativity, human potential, and positive global impact. As an independent entity, Chanel fosters an environment where innovation thrives. The brand's Watch and Jewelry division, the newest addition to its illustrious portfolio, offers timeless pieces that enhance a unique style. Chanel is part of a larger conglomerate that shares its values of excellence and luxury.
- Assist in the launch of new products, including drafting sales support materials and constructing sales arguments.
- Conduct competitive mapping to refine pricing strategies.
- Draft and verify product information and coordinate product name validation with legal teams.
- Manage the operational development of communication campaigns, including conducting communication strategy studies and overseeing campaign shoots.
- Review campaign assets across various platforms such as social media, internet, and CRM.
- Coordinate the development of client brochures and create market-targeted materials.
- Support Product Managers throughout the product lifecycle, including reference codification and conducting ad hoc studies to monitor sales and stock performance.
- Aid in the preparation of strategic presentations and participate in organizing international events such as Watches & Wonders.
- Manage the marketing vault, including inventory and coordination with service providers.
- Conduct monthly competitive analysis and manage digital projects with Product Managers.
